Pomodoro Timer
Focus timer with work and break cycles and session counts.
What it adds
Build a Pomodoro timer with configurable work and break lengths, cycle tracking, and gentle alerts.

Definition of done
5
Definition of done
5- The tool is buildable as a standalone page, lightweight SPA, embeddable widget, or cleanly integrated app screen.
- The primary input, primary output, and primary action are obvious without extra instructions.
- The implementation includes empty, loading, error, and completed states.
- Mobile, tablet, and desktop layouts are accounted for.
- The agent reports the source files used, assumptions made, and any formulas or rules that still need owner review.
